Memo — Branch Managers
From: Dana Pretch, Operations

Quick one: we're winding down the Norbeck Lane office at the end of next quarter. Only six staff affected, and all have been offered spots at the Tellervale site. Please keep this off the rumour mill until HR finishes its conversations. The wider reasoning is summarised in the confidential note below.

management briefing: Headcount on the Silok team goes from 44 to 77 by the end of May. Gross margin on Silok came in at 63 percent against a plan of 30 percent.

## Service Accounts — Lanternpool

The `svc-lanternpool` account owns the database connection pool for the Meridian cluster. If the pool exhausts (watch the `pool.waiters` gauge), do not restart the pooler blindly — drain it first, then recycle. The account authenticates to the Lanternpool control API with a dedicated credential, rotated quarterly by the platform team. The current credential is recorded below for on-call use.

app token of yajef-hahof = kto7_AJXNghe

## Tuning

The receipt mailer (Almsgate) batches donation receipts and sends through the Thornquay relay. On-call: if the queue backs up, resist the urge to crank batch size — the relay rate-limits per connection, and bigger batches just mean bigger retries. Scale worker count first, then shorten the flush interval. Dedupe window must stay longer than the retry horizon or donors get duplicate receipts, which generates tickets. All knobs live in one place and are read at worker start. Current production values follow.

tuning table, kajop-yafof:
QUOTAS = {
    "wenath": 10,
    "ulaael": 5,
}

Runbook 4.2 — Payslip delivery, Netherbrook depot (no on-site printer). Print payslips at the Corlan Street office, seal each in an opaque envelope, and batch in a locked pouch labelled with the pay period only. Reconcile the envelope count against the payroll roster before dispatch and record it in the transport log. The pouch travels on the Tuesday courier run; no substitutions. At hand-over, the courier must follow the confidential instruction set out below.

dispatch memo: the sorius tamius courier leaves the praeth ledger at gate 4873 under passcode 928014